Hi everyone, I'm having an emergency with my computer right now.
First off, I'm using Windows XP pro.
Last night when I got home I tried to start it up and it seemed to be working but then the screen came up that says "blah blah blah.. safe mode, safe mode with networking, safe mode with command prompt, last known good configuration, start windows normally".
Desperate, I tried all of these methods and one of two things happened. Either it restarted completely, or just came back to that screen.
There is a lot of stuff on my hard drive I can't afford to lose, and was dumb enough not to back up.
There was no hint that this problem was coming, it just happened out of the blue.
If there is a way to fix this without losing my data, please let me know! I am very desperate to get it working again!

Hi I fixed the problem myself! I just needed the XP disc, and I followed the instructions here:
http://www.webtree.ca/windowsxp/repair_xp.htm
to replace the NTLDR and NTDETECT.COM files and repair the boot sector and now my computer works again!
